Description
Situated within a prestigious private road, Sandhill House is an outstanding 7-bedroom mock-Tudor residence, occupying a substantial 4.37-acre plot. This exceptional property offers an unrivalled combination of privacy, elegance, and versatility, making it ideal for both expansive family living and professional use. The home is designed to accommodate a variety of lifestyles, providing generous spaces that can be easily adapted to suit a range of needs.
The property is approached via a secure gated entry, leading to an extensive driveway with ample parking facilities for multiple vehicles. This impressive entrance enhances the sense of privacy and exclusivity that Sandhill House affords.
Internally, the residence is characterised by its timeless architectural features, including exposed beams, ornate fireplaces, and lofty ceilings, which together create a distinguished and elegant atmosphere. The spacious living room, with its striking inglenook fireplace, provides an ideal setting for both formal receptions and more intimate gatherings. A dedicated reading room offers a peaceful environment for quiet reflection, while the expansive kitchen/diner is designed for both everyday living and more elaborate entertaining. The second guest kitchen further enhances the property’s suitability for hosting large formal gatherings or extended family.
The property comprises seven well-proportioned bedrooms and five bathrooms, ensuring ample accommodation for a large family, or the capacity to house visiting guests with comfort and privacy. The detached, self-contained 2-bedroom bungalow provides further flexibility, whether for use as guest accommodation, staff quarters, or a private retreat.
Externally, the property extends its versatility through beautifully landscaped gardens, including an orchard and expansive rear grounds, all meticulously maintained to provide a tranquil and private environment. A sunroom opens directly onto a spacious patio, ideal for al fresco dining and entertaining. The dedicated swimming pool room, with its heated pool and adjacent shower room, offers year-round leisure facilities, while an exterior cabin houses three fully equipped offices, presenting an ideal solution for those wishing to work from home or operate a business within the comfort of their own property.
Further enhancing the versatility of Sandhill House, the property includes a double garage and a number of workshops (formerly stables), offering ample space for storage, hobbies, or potential development. The extensive panoramic views over the surrounding open countryside create an idyllic setting, providing both peace and inspiration for both personal and professional endeavours.
